A transaction is a set of actions that make up an atomic unit of work and must succeed or fail as a whole By default, implicit transactions are not enabled. When implicit transactions are enabled, a number of statements automatically begin a transaction. The developer must execute a COMMIT or ROLLBACK statement to complete the transaction. Explicit transactions start with a BEGIN TRANSACTION statement and are completed by either a ROLLBACK TRANSACTION or COMMIT TRANSACTION statement. Issuing a ROLLBACK command when transactions are nested rolls back all transactions to the outermost BEGIN TRANSACTION statement, regardless of previously issued COMMIT statements for nested transactions. SQL Server uses a variety of lock modes, including shared (S), exclusive (X), and intent (IS, IX, SIX) to manage data consistency while multiple transactions are being processed concurrently. SQL Server 2008 supports the READ UNCOMMITTED, READ COMMITTED, REPEATABLE READ, SNAPSHOT, and SERIALIZABLE isolation levels.
You might find a database-level lock mentioned in some texts about SQL Server. This type of lock does not exist. Some people use this term simply to indicate that SQL Server has acquired a tablelevel lock on all tables within a database.
D. Correct: Because Windows XP clients software update mechanism cannot
He cannot manage auditing and security logs.
5. After enabling Internet Connection Sharing, what IP address will the host computer assign itself for the wireless network connection on the private network
No root node is provided, so the XML structure is not a well-formed XML document. It represents an XML fragment. The declared XML structure is repeated for each of the rows. To construct complex nesting XML structures, SQL Server supports nested FOR XML queries (explained later in this lesson). Developers have full control over the number of levels that the XML structure will have. The XML attribute declarations must be declared before the XML element declarations, so column order does matter. Column order also indicates the context node to locate column values that do not specify their position in the XML structure. Table aliases are ignored by the formatting mechanism in XML PATH.
Lesson 3: WCF Extensibility
2. How will you configure this feature
Lesson Summary
The two tabs in the Task Manager window that measure performance are the Perfor mance tab and the Networking tab.
// C# foreach (NetworkInterface adapter in nics) if (adapter.NetworkInterfaceType != NetworkInterfaceType.Loopback && adapter.OperationalStatus == OperationalStatus.Up) Console.WriteLine("Adapter {0} is active", adapter.Name);
Sensor data reports contain the data field values generated and a time stamp that indicates when the data report was created. The following code snippet is the GetSensorData method from the CAmbientLightAwareSensorEvents class that we described earlier in the chapter. This method gets called when a new light sensor device is contacted by the system:
using Error Paths to Handle Data flow Errors
Suggested Practices .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 192 Create a Stored Procedure Create a Function Create a Trigger Create a View 192 192 192 192
Click Start, point to All Programs, point to Accessories, point to System Tools, and then click Disk Cleanup. In the Disk Cleanup for dialog box, scroll through the content of the Files to delete list. Clear the check boxes in front of files that you don t want to delete, and then click OK. When prompted to confirm that you want to delete the specified files, click Yes.
